Senegal Results & Team News
Senegal have won nine of their last 10 matches with the only exception being an unfortunate 1-0 blip against Algeria. The Lions of Teranga started their tournament with a 2-0 win over Tanzania prior to the Algeria defeat and bounced back with a 3-0 win over Kenya.
Aliou Cissé’s team followed up with a 1-0 win over Uganda to make the quarter-finals, and as great teams do, expect them to grow in strength as the 2019 Africa Cup of Nations progresses.
Africa’s top-ranked side showed at the FIFA World Cup that they are a team that can stand up to anybody on their day and can be expected to show their strength once more. Sadio Mané will no longer take penalties after two failures in a row but there is no shortage of capable heads in this side, coached by their former captain.
Benin Results & Team News
Benin have rode their luck to get the quarter-finals although they undoubtedly deserve praise for an incredible run. A fortunate 2-2 draw with Ghana was followed up by further stalemates with struggling Guinea-Bissau and Cameroon.
The Squirrels’ finest hour came in the Africa Cup of Nations 2019 last 16 against Morocco, when they progressed on penalties following a 1-1 draw. Hakim Ziyech let them off the hook, though, failing to net a late penalty which could have won the game for the Atlas Lions.
Steve Mounié returns for the Squirrels having been suspended for their last game, but Khaled Adénon is suspended after his red card against Morocco.
Senegal vs Benin Key Players
Senegal’s Sadio Mané is the obvious key man on attack having scored three goals at the 2019 Africa Cup of Nations despite being suspended for the opener against Tanzania. He shared the Premier League Golden Boot with Mohamed Salah and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ang prior to this tournament.
Kalidou Koulibaly has been a rock in defence although Benin have their own key man to draw influence from in Stéphane Sessègnon. He is a key creative influence as well as a Squirrels stalwart.
